Arsenal have reportedly been told to pay up a transfer fee of £35 million if they wish to sign in-form Brentford striker Ivan Toney in the summer.

According to an exclusive report from Football League World, EFL Championship outfit Brentford have slapped a £35 million valuation on star man Ivan Toney amid serious transfer interest from Premier League giants Arsenal.

Toney, 25, came through the youth ranks at Northampton United before joining Newcastle United. His spell with the Magpies was largely spent away on loan as he had spells with the likes of Barnsley, Shrewsbury Town, Wigan Athletic, Scunthorpe United before joining Peterborough United on a permanent transfer in 2018.

Having enjoyed an impressive two-year stint with The Posh, during which he scored 49 goals in 94 games, Toney was snapped up by Brentford in the summer last year as a replacement for Ollie Watkins who joined Aston Villa. And the 25-year-old has thrived in his debut season with the Bees, leading their charge for a playoff spot finish.

So far in 2020/21, Toney has featured 39 times in the Championship, amassing a tally of 29 goals and 10 assists, sitting comfortably at the top of the goalscoring charts in the competition. The former Newcastle United man’s form hasn’t gone unnoticed with Arsenal among a number of Premier League clubs expressing an interest in signing him.

As things stand, Arsenal have three senior centre-forwards in the form of captain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ang, Alexandre Lacazette and Eddie Nketiah. All three haven’t been at their best this season, and with the latter two entering the final year of their contracts, the Gunners are considering the possibility of offloading them at the end of the campaign.

Given Aubameyang’s faltering form, there have been murmurs that Mikel Arteta & co. could listen to offers for him as well. Even though it is extremely unlikely that all three strikers will leave, bringing in a new centre-forward is something that Arsenal must look at, if they are to emerge out of their current malaise and push for Champions League football again.

To that end, they have been linked with a move for Celtic striker Odsonne Edouard, although Leicester City are leading the chase for the 23-year-old. So, someone like Toney, who has been in red-hot form this season can be considered a viable alternative for Arsenal. And they now know what it will take for them to be able to land the Englishman.

As per the report, Brentford have placed a £35 million price tag on their star striker, who is also attracting interest from West Ham and Leeds United heading into the summer transfer window. While that sum wouldn’t exactly be out of reach for Arsenal, they may have to offload some players in order to make room for new arrivals before next season.

It now remains to be seen if Arsenal push ahead with their interest in Toney or move for alternate targets such as the aforementioned Edouard of Eintracht Frankfurt’s Portuguese star Andre Silva.
